Mrs. McCluskey From Desperate Housewives Has Died In Real Life

Kathryn Joosten, who played Karen McKluskey to eye rolling perfect on Desperate Housewives, is now up in heaven after passing away from lung cancer in Westlake Village, CA yesterday. Mrs. McKluskey also died of cancer during the finale of Desperate Housewives. Art imitating real-life sadness. Kathryn was 72.

Those of you who watched The West Wing also know Kathryn as the President's secretary Mrs. Landingham. TVLine says that Kathryn didn't start her acting career until she was 42, but she quickly filled up her IMDB page with roles in Scrubs, Roseanne, Dharma & Greg, Joan of Arcadia, Buffy, My Name Is Earl and dozens of other shows.

Kathryn's rep says that she was surrounded by her family before she passed.

Wait a minute, didn't Desperate Housewives just end? So the writers wrote in a death by cancer for a character played by a real-life cancer patient? That's kind of cold.

Actually, Kathryn welcomed it. Lung cancer kills more than all other cancers put together, but it has the lowest funding and the lowest attention paid to it as a public health issue.

"When Marc Cherry told Joosten of the story arc, she said, “Get it right!…I have no fear of delving into this storyline. This is a terrific idea to get the word out there and bring lung cancer awareness into the spotlight."
